Peeler wins re-election with overwhelming support web posted June 14, 2006 EDGEFIELD – The hotly contested race for Edgefield County Probate Court Judge came to an end on Tuesday with incumbent Probate Judge Bobby Peeler winning the race with 60% of the vote and challenger Joan Herlong taking 40%. A total of 2556 votes were cast in the race. Reached by phone Tuesday night Judge Peeler said he was pleased with the results and wanted to thank everyone for supporting him over the past 16 years, “I’ll be back at work tomorrow, as always, and will continue to serve the people of Edgefield County to the very best of my ability.” Judge Peeler did not attend the announcing of election results at the Courthouse, however a group of his supporters gathered to hear the results as each precinct came in. Challenger Joan Herlong arrived with several of her family members and other supporters gathering at one end of the Voter Registration Office, among them County Councilman Everett Kitchens. After a few brief remarks to her supporters, Ms. Herlong left the courthouse when the final results were announced. Both campaigns worked very hard throughout the election cycle to garner the votes they received. Ms. Herlong recorded one the highest percentage of votes cast for a challenger of Judge Peeler over his sixteen-year tenure, with most of his elections taking over 70% of the votes in landslide elections. Judge Peeler took 10 of the 12 precints and garnered almost 80% of all absentee votes. Ms. Herlong assumed control of the Harmony and Johnston 2 precincts with 244 of the 410 votes cast. Judge Peeler said there were going to be some changes made at the Probate Court in the near future but did not elaborate on what those changes would be. Below is the vote totals by precinct.
